Abstract

The use of social media has significantly increased, transforming from being perceived as a cause of educational problems to an important tool for sharing knowledge and experiences. Consequently, online communities such as Perempuanmasadepan.id on Instagram have emerged as platforms for women's empowerment, offering a space for individuals to support each other and expand social networks. The purpose of this study is to analyze the implementation of women's empowerment programs carried out by the online community Perempuanmasadepan.id on Instagram and to become a benchmark for further research on whether empowerment can be implemented through online communities. This research uses a descriptive qualitative approach to analyze various facts and arrive at a conclusion. The data collection techniques used by the researchers included observation, documentation, and interviews. The data analysis used uses narrative data analysis techniques. Researchers refined the results of interviews with informants, namely, the founder of womenmasadepan.id and three members with different work backgrounds in the womenmasadepan.id community. This study found that the implementation of women's empowerment programs through online communities saves time, improves relationships, and builds women's confidence in social media and their environment.
